Anthony Ryerson Obituary

Ryerson, Anthony Mitchell 83, of Lake Forest, died at his home, March 10, 2002. Husband of Margo Griffin Ryerson, father of Sheila Ryerson Hauk of Topeka, Kansas, Nancy Ryerson Milliken of Lake Forest, Margaret Ryerson of Arlington, Virginia and Anthony Mitchell Ryerson Jr. of Vail, Colorado, grandfather of Kate Milliken, Christopher Milliken, Mary Raucci, Al Raucci, Nora Bauman, Eli Bauman, Anthony Ryerson III and Sally Ryerson, brother of Joan Ryerson Brewster of Cushing, Maine, son of the late Donald Mitchell Ryerson and Isabelle McGenniss Ryerson, step-father of Nicholas Atkins of London, England, Lucinda Atkins Sheffield of Lake Bluff and Jon Luttrell of San Francisco, CA, step-grandfather of Charles, Henry and Samuel Sheffield and Matilda Atkins. Memorial service 4 p.m., Friday, April 26, at the Church of the Holy Spirit, 400 E. Westminster, Lake Forest. Interment will be private in Lake Forest Cemetery.
